Subject: Nightly search reindex — what to expect

Welcome, new folks. Every night at 02:00 the Findable search cluster runs a full reindex of the Harborline catalog. The job drains one shard at a time, rebuilds it from the document store, then swaps aliases atomically, so queries never see partial data. If the job overruns past 05:30, it auto-aborts and alerts the channel; do not restart it manually without checking the shard health dashboard first. Each run is tagged, and tonight's trace token is below.

session token of kahag-bawip = htk6_729d08

First day — mail room move. Note: mail room has moved from Level 1 to the basement of Quillan House. Redirect any couriers who turn up at the old spot. Parcels for your team now go to bay C. Collect post before 10am. The basement door is keypad-locked; use the code below.

badge for yajop-fahaf: bdg-K-32

Hey — welcome aboard! Quick handover on the Textwell upload pipeline: encoding detection lives in the sniffer module. It tries BOM first, then falls back to a frequency heuristic that mislabels some Latin-2 files, so watch for that. Config overrides sit in the admin panel. To unlock the panel if your session expires before provisioning finishes, use the recovery passphrase below.

unlock words, fawig-bagef: olidor-holir-istox-holath-tamys-quenion-giliel

Subject: Image slimming reviews while you're on call

Hi Priya,

While you hold the pager, you'll also review PRs against the Trimcask base images. The main things to check: multi-stage builds are preserved, no debug tooling sneaks into the final layer, and the size budget check passes. Anything over 300 MB needs a written justification in the PR. The budget table, approved exceptions, and review checklist are all kept on this page.

runbook for yadug-hahap: https://jira.qorvelsys.internal/display/pages/browse/browse/a55b